Unknown leg x in right triangle is opposite to the angle of the measure of 50°. Use the definition of the sine of the angle:


\sin \alpha=\frac{\text{opposite leg}}{\text{hypotenuse}}.

Hence,


\sin 50^(\circ)=(x)/(12)\Rightarrow 0.766=(x)/(12).
